After the heavy rain last month, I noticed a musty smell lingering in my master bedroom. When I went to inspect it yesterday, I found some visible mold growing on the ceiling near the corner where the wall meets the roof. It’s concerning because we’ve lived here for 2 years and this is the first time we’re seeing such an issue. What could be causing this sudden mold growth and how can I address it?

Sudden mold growth can be vexing, especially after periods of heavy rainfall, like the one we experienced last month. In your situation in Dubai, this could be due to a few factors including high humidity levels and potential water damage that might not have been visible at first glance.
In areas such as Dubai, where climate conditions can vary greatly, it's essential to consider the role of moisture in mold growth. Mold thrives in damp environments, particularly when relative humidity exceeds 70%. The sudden appearance of mold on your ceiling could indicate a build-up of condensation or hidden water intrusion from outside due to the recent rainfall. Another potential cause for concern is improper ventilation in your bedroom. In Dubai, with its hot and humid summers, inadequate air circulation can lead to moisture accumulation, especially in areas where temperature changes are significant, such as near corners where walls meet the roof. They provide specific standards and recommendations that must be adhered to. Here are some steps you can take while awaiting professional assistance: 1. Ensure proper ventilation in your bedroom. Open windows if possible, use exhaust fans, and consider running a dehumidifier. 2. Clean the affected area using a mixture of water and detergent or a solution recommended for mold removal by professionals. 3. Repair any visible leaks or dampness issues immediately to prevent further growth. 4. If you notice significant mold spread, avoid touching it directly with bare hands as some molds can be harmful. Remember, handling large-scale mold problems without the proper equipment and training can be risky.
